12 SC judges test positive for Covid-19

Twelve judges of the Appellate Division and the High Court Division of Supreme Court have been infected with Covid-19.

Chief Justice Hasan Foez Siddique disclosed the information when court proceedings started on Monday (June 27) morning.

Trial proceedings in many important benches have been suspended due to surge of Covid cases, said the Chief Justice. “If one of a double bench gets infected, the trial of that bench remains suspended.”

“In this case, if you do not cooperate, then it becomes difficult for us. Otherwise, we will have to reintroduce virtual judicial proceedings,” he added.
